ubuntu下彻底卸载mysql后重新安装——解决忘记mysql的root密码问题

本文提供了一种在Ubuntu系统中彻底卸载并重新安装MySQL的方法,适用于遗忘root密码的情况。文章详细介绍了使用命令行工具删除MySQL相关文件及重新安装的过程。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

ubuntu下彻底卸载mysql后重新安装——解决忘记mysql的root密码问题


注:该方法是彻底删除ubuntu下面的文件,然后重新安装,更新root密码,所以mysql原数据会被删掉,所以一定一定要记得备份!!!!!!!!


下面演示步骤:

1.命令apt-get删除mysql

sudo apt-get remove --purge mysql-\*


2.手动删除mysql剩余文件

执行命令

sudo find  / -name mysql -print

会显示出所有的含有mysql文件名的路径,如下:

/var/lib/mysql
/var/lib/mysql/mysql
/var/log/mysql
/usr/bin/mysql
/usr/lib/mysql
/usr/share/mysql
/etc/mysql
/etc/init.d/mysql


接下来一一删除:执行命令

sudo    rm   -rf     /ect/init.d/mysql

直到删除完。


到此已基本完全删除。


3.重新安装

sudo apt-get install mysql-server mysql-client


安装时可能会报错,不用担心,继续再执行一遍命令:

sudo apt-get remove --purge mysql-\*
sudo apt-get install mysql-server mysql-client

经过以上命令,就可以重新安装mysql了,也可以重置root密码,,小框框就出来了大笑



Ubuntu 18.04上解决重新安装MySQL时遇到的127和126错误,可以按照以下步骤操作: 参考资源链接:[Ubuntu18.04卸载重装MySQL解决127、126错误](https://wenku.youkuaiyun.com/doc/6401ab9acce7214c316e8d6c?spm=1055.2569.3001.10343) 首先,确保已经彻底卸载MySQL。可以通过运行命令`sudo apt-get autoremove mysql* --purge`来移除所有MySQL相关的包及其配置。 然后,检查修复可能存在的配置文件错误。例如,编辑`/etc/mysql/mysql.conf.d/***f`文件,确认是否有导致错误的配置项,进行适当的修改。 接着,重新安装MySQL。使用命令`sudo apt-get update`更新包列表,然后使用`sudo apt-get install mysql-server mysql-client`安装MySQL服务器和客户端。 安装完成后,通过运行`sudo mysql_secure_installation`来设置root密码和加强MySQL的安全性。 然后,启动MySQL服务设置为开机启动:`sudo systemctl start mysql`和`sudo systemctl enable mysql`。 最后,通过运行`mysql -u root -p`输入密码来验证MySQL是否成功安装可以正常运行。 在整个过程中,确保按照官方文档进行操作,以避免数据丢失或其他潜在问题。如果在操作过程中遇到困难,可以参考《Ubuntu18.04卸载重装MySQL解决127、126错误》这份资源,它详细介绍了相关问题解决方法,能够帮助你更有效地解决卸载重新安装MySQL时遇到的问题。 参考资源链接:[Ubuntu18.04卸载重装MySQL解决127、126错误](https://wenku.youkuaiyun.com/doc/6401ab9acce7214c316e8d6c?spm=1055.2569.3001.10343)
评论 3
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值